Kazakhstan, Qatar collaborate on joint projects

Kazakhstan and Qatar are set to implement projects in the agro-industrial complex. Specifically, there are plans to build a grain processing plant in the Akmola region. The joint venture is estimated to cost $200 million, and the concept and partnership terms are currently being worked out, according to the website of the Kazakh Prime Minister. Overall, the parties are keen on expanding bilateral relations and strengthening investment cooperation. It is noteworthy that Qatari investments in Kazakhstan’s economy tripled last year, with a similar growth trend observed in trade turnover indicators for the first 10 months.
